How they compare

WB: Late-demographic Dividend currently reports 301.71 million against 8.99 million in United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land, a difference of 292.72 million.

That makes WB: Late-demographic Dividend's figure about 33.6 times United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land's.

Across all 25 years both countries report, WB: Late-demographic Dividend has been ahead every year.

United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land ranks 32nd and WB: Late-demographic Dividend ranks 29th of 197 countries.

WB: Late-demographic Dividend has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land WB: Late-demographic Dividend Difference Ahead
2000s 8.25 million 293.81 million 285.56 million WB: Late-demographic Dividend
2010s 8.19 million 274.54 million 266.34 million WB: Late-demographic Dividend
2020s 8.81 million 298.73 million 289.92 million WB: Late-demographic Dividend

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
